In a thrilling display of football prowess, Dak Prescott outshone Deshaun Watson in all aspects as the Dallas Cowboys triumphed over the Cleveland Browns with a decisive 33-17 victory. The game, which took place at AT&T Stadium, was a showcase of Prescott’s skill and leadership, as he led his team to a convincing win.
Prescott, the Cowboys’ quarterback, demonstrated his superior abilities in both passing and rushing. He completed 23 of 32 passes for a total of 305 yards, throwing three touchdowns with no interceptions. This performance was a stark contrast to Watson’s, who completed 20 of 30 passes for 189 yards, with one touchdown and one interception.
In addition to his passing prowess, Prescott also outperformed Watson in rushing. He carried the ball six times for a total of 29 yards and one touchdown. Watson, on the other hand, rushed five times for only 23 yards and no touchdowns.
Prescott’s performance was not just about statistics. His leadership on the field was evident throughout the game. He made smart decisions, executed plays flawlessly, and kept his team focused and motivated. His ability to read the Browns’ defense and adjust his strategy accordingly was a key factor in the Cowboys’ victory.
Watson, despite his best efforts, could not match Prescott’s performance. He struggled to find open receivers and was frequently pressured by the Cowboys’ defense. His lone touchdown pass came late in the game when the outcome was already decided.
The Cowboys’ defense also deserves credit for their performance. They held the Browns to just 17 points and forced two turnovers. Their pressure on Watson was relentless, resulting in four sacks and numerous hurries.
